How does your Online Instructor Training course work?

Our rigorous OIT course requires 3-4 hours per week, for between 8-12 weeks, depending on the outcomes desired. We've found that's just about the right combination of length and intensity to really build effectiveness and confidence in those relatively new to online teaching. But we can tailor the timing, topics, and delivery to meet your requirements.

How will I learn the software involved?

A little at a time. As you need it. With screen-casted tutorials (where the actual screen and mouse movement is recorded along with an explanation of what we're doing). Then you can go back "just-in-time," stop and start where you want, as many times as you want. Who can (or wants to) keep all that stuff memorized?
